As shown in the figure, the stable operating air conditioner While the environment is 32oC, it keeps the indoor environment at 21oC. Roof and the rate of heat transfer from the walls to the house Since it is 31,650 kJ / h, the compressor of the air conditioner Is 2.2 kW power input sufficient? If it is enough, Calculate COP, if not enough, theoretically Find the minimum power required in kW.
